BERLIN—Spain won a record fourth European Championship title on Sunday, July 14, after Mikel Oyarzabal’s 86th-minute goal clinched a 2–1 victory over England, whose painful decades-long wait for a major trophy goes on.

Oyarzabal slid in to poke home Marc Cucurella’s cross, just when the game at Berlin’s Olympiastadion seemed destined for extra time after the latest show of resilience by England at the tournament.
